The Weaving Retreats, four-day weekend retreats for women, have been presented by Rhea Emmer, CSA and Doris Klein, CSA since 1990. The Retreats are a gathering of the "Sacred Circle" where women of all faith traditions and backgrounds come together to rest, reflect and experience the unconditional love of God. They come to know God in the weaving of the fabric of their daily lives, in praying their woundedness and tears, in drinking deeply from the well of their bodies and souls, in embracing a spirituality of surrender and in discovering the wisdom of women's ways of knowing. The Weaving Retreats are unique and powerful experiences blending solitude and community, teaching and reflection, and weaving ritual throughout the weekend. Massage and the labyrinth experience are also provided.

Typically the retreats are offered on four weekends each year. They are held at Cedar Valley Retreat Center in West Bend, Wisconsin beginning on Thursday evenings and concluding at noon on Sundays. A maximum of 28 participants attend each session. Announcements and registration forms are mailed in mid-summer through The Center to BE.
